Improvement and Evaluation of Rate Adaptation based on Average Fade Region Duration Estimation for IEEE 802.11
Chie Mishima, Irda Binti Roslan, Tsutomu Inamoto, Yumi Takaki, Chikara Ohta, Hisashi Tamaki (Kobe Univ.) NS2012-143
Abstract (in Japanese) (See Japanese page) 
(in English) Most rate adaptation schemes for IEEE802.11 such as ARF and AMARF decide to increase the data rate when the count-based success threshold of sequential frames is successfully transmitted. Unfortunately, ARF and AMARF do not work well if the terminals are not greedy to send messages and if the message length is variable. We have proposed an RA scheme, which we call MARFFE (Multi-rate Auto Rate Fallback with average Fade region duration Estimation); it uses time-based success thresholds instead of the count-based one. In this manuscript, we improve MARFFE to promptly adapt changing environment, and evaluate MARFEE, AMARF, and ARF to confirm the effectiveness of MARFFE.
